    recaro seats

    have 2012 nw and bought a pair of seat bases to fit recaro seats i have had for a few years , they fit just fine ,however i didnt realize the original seats have airbags in the seat ,its self . to fit would have to get new seats with airbags built in ,or use without wich may be an insurance problem . has any one found a way to fix this problem? or do i just sell the seats and bases ,as cant afford new seats . thanks Bob

    Hi Bob, I cannot comment about any insurance problems, however years ago while playing around with import Mitsi's & Mazda's I would overcome airbag light & fault codes by installing the correct ohm resistor in the plug that would normally plug into the factory air bag, basically giving it the reading it wants.

      I would assume that the vehicle would now be classed as unroadworthy? The example is that is is illegal to change the steering wheel on a vehicle fitted with an airbag fitted to a steering wheel with no airbag fitted, So i would assume it would be the same.

                I was talking to the Recaro rep at the Supershow this week who advised me that it was illegal to replace a airbag seat with a non-airbag seat.
